The 'Advanced Music Theory for Intermediate Piano' course is crafted for those who have a foundational understanding of music theory and piano playing, looking to deepen their comprehension and enhance their performance skills. It aims to enrich learners' theoretical knowledge of music, improve interpretative abilities, and build technical competencies. Objectives include mastering advanced key signatures and harmonic functions, developing complex rhythm capabilities, improving articulation and dynamic control, expanding repertoire, enhancing sight-reading and ear training skills, and preparing for performances. By the end of the course, learners will be better equipped to analyze and perform intricate piano pieces with confidence.

Hand Independence and Coordination

Developing hand independence and coordination is key for playing complex pieces involving simultaneous and different movements for each hand, hence increasing performance fluency.
